In order for it to be possible for washbasins, hand showers, dishwashers, washing machines or other water consumption points to be connected to the water supply network, flexible hose lines are increasingly being used which are connected at one line end to an angle valve and at their other line end to the water consumption point.
Said hose lines as a rule have a hose made from flexible material with a hose connector which is fixed on at least one of the hose end regions of the flexible hose (cf.

In the case of the hose connector of the type mentioned at the outset, said object is achieved according to the invention, in particular, in that the inner part is configured as a hollow rivet and can be deformed between a starting shape, which can be introduced into the inside hose cross section of the hose end region, and a widened shape which clamps the at least one hose in a tight and fixing manner between the inner part and the outer part.
The hose connector according to the invention can be fixed on the hose end region of a flexible hose. Said hose has a hose connector of this type on at least one of its hose end regions. To this end, the hose connector according to the invention has an outer part, which engages around the associated hose end region, and an inner part which can be introduced into the inside hose cross section. According to the invention, said inner part is configured as a hollow rivet. The hollow rivet which can be introduced into the inside hose cross section on the hose end region and serves as an inner part of the hose connector can be deformed between a starting shape and a widened shape, in which widened shape the hollow rivet clamps the hose in a tight and fixing manner in its hose end region between itself and the outer part. Since the hollow rivet which is introduced into the inside hose cross section in its starting shape is widened, axial forces do not act here on the constituent parts of the hose connector, and a fixed connection of the hose and of the hose connector is ensured. Since the hollow rivet which serves as an inner part is widened for fixing the hose end region on the hose connector, an undesired (since disadvantageous) reduction of the inside hose cross section in this hose end region is avoided, and a sufficient throughflow through the hose line continues to be ensured even in the region of its at least one hose connector. One embodiment according to the invention which is particularly simple and easy to mount provides that the inner part is configured as a plunge rivet.
It is conceivable that the inner part is configured as a collar-less hollow rivet which is cylindrical on its outer circumference.
In order to facilitate the positionally accurate mounting of the inner part and the outer part and of the hose end region which is clamped in between, it is advantageous, however, if, at its end side which projects beyond the hose end region, the inner part supports a radially outwardly projecting annular flange. Therefore, the inner part which is configured as a hollow rivet can be introduced in its non-deformed starting shape into the inside hose cross section on the hose end region of the flexible hose, until the annular flange bears against the adjacent end side of the hose.
In order that the hose connector according to the invention can be connected securely and tightly to a fluid line, it is advantageous if the annular flange of the inner part tapers toward its outer edge, and/or if the annular flange has a preferably convexly curved shape on its end side which faces away from the hose end region.
The positionally accurate mounting of the inner part on the outer part of the hose cross section according to the invention is aided further if the inner part can be introduced into the inside hose cross section until the annular flange bears against the adjacent end face of the outer part. Since, in the mounted position of the hose connector, the annular flange which is provided on the inner part bears against the adjacent end face of the outer part, and since the annular flange is therefore additionally supported in its outer annular zone by way of the outer part, the hose connector according to the invention is also distinguished in this region by a high stability.
The introduction of the inner part into the inside hose cross section of the hose is aided, and controlled deformation of the inner part during the widening is facilitated if, in a sleeve-shaped part region, the inner part has a wall thickness which increases in the direction toward that end face of the inner part which faces away from the hose end region and, in particular, toward its annular flange.
In order that the hose end region is held securely and fixedly between the outer part and the widened inner part, it is advantageous if, on its sleeve-shaped part region, the hollow rivet has a retaining profiling on the outer circumferential side.
One simple and advantageous embodiment according to the invention provides that said retaining profiling has at least one circumferential retaining groove.

In the case of the method mentioned at the outset, the object set above is achieved according to the invention in that the inner part is inserted, in a first method step, into that hose end region of the hose which is engaged around by the outer part, and in that the hollow rivet serving as inner part is widened, in at least one second following method step, in such a way that the hose is clamped in an immovable and tight manner between the inner part and the outer part.
Here, a rivet pin or an expanding mandrel which is possibly also in multiple pieces can be used to widen the inner part which is configured as a hollow rivet.
In order for it to be possible for the hollow rivet which is provided as an inner part of the hose connector to also be widened to a greater external diameter at least in regions, it can be expedient if the hollow rivet which serves as an inner part is widened in a plurality of method steps which follow one another in order to clamp the hose between it and the outer part, and if, for the method steps which follow one another, stepped rivet pins or at least one stepped widening mandrel with different widening diameters are/is preferably used. Here, a further embodiment according to the invention provides that a plurality of unstepped or stepped widening mandrels with different widening diameters are used.
One preferred exemplary embodiment according to the invention provides that the inner part has a widened cross-sectional portion in its inside diameter in the region of the annular flange, which widened cross-sectional portion is preferably of open configuration toward that end side of the inner part which supports the annular flange. Since the inner part is additionally reinforced and stiffened, in the region of its end face which supports the annular flange, by way of the annular flange which projects on the outer circumference of the inner part, unintentional tearing off of the rivet pin in the region of its rivet head which supports the widening diameter is avoided if the inner part has a widened cross-sectional portion there in its inside diameter. Here, one embodiment is preferred, in the case of which the widened cross-sectional portion is of open configuration toward that end side of the inner part which supports the annular flange, and does not have another narrowed cross-sectional portion.

The hose lines 1, 2, 3 and 4 have at least one flexible hose 6 which supports a hose connector 5 on at least one of its two hose end regions. With the aid of the hose connector 5, the fluid guide can be connected upstream or downstream to further line sections and can continue the fluid guidance.
To this end, the hose connector 5 has an outer part 7, which engages around the hose end region of the at least one hose 6, and an inner part 8 which can be introduced into the inside hose cross section of the hose 6. Here, the hollow rivet which serves as an inner part 8 is configured as a plunge rivet which can be widened with the aid of the widening head which is provided at the rivet and of a rivet pin 9. Instead of a rivet pin 9 of this type, a widening mandrel (not shown in further detail here) can be used to widen the inner part 8, which widening mandrel possibly also has a plurality of widening parts which can be spread open in the radial direction.
The inner parts 8 of the hose connectors 5 which are provided on the hose lines 1, 2, 3 and 4 in each case have a radially outwardly projecting annular flange 10 which is arranged on that end side of the inner part 8 which projects over the hose end region. In order to aid a tight connecting capability of the hose connector 5 to the adjacent line section of the fluid guide, it can be advantageous if the annular flange 10 of the inner part 8 tapers toward its outer edge and has, in particular, a convexly curved shape on its end side which faces away from the hose end region.
The inner part 8 can be introduced into the inside hose cross section of the hoses 6 which are provided in the hose lines 1, 2, 3, 4, until the annular flange 10 bears against the adjacent end side of the outer part 7.
In order to make controlled widening of the inner part easier and in order to make the widening operation during widening of the inner part 8 increasingly more difficult, it can be advantageous if the inner part 8 has, in its sleeve-shaped part region, a wall thickness which increases in the direction of the end face which faces away from the hose end region, and therefore towards its annular flange 10.
In the widened shape of the inner part 8, the hose end region of the hose 6 is clamped in an immovably fixed and tight manner between the inner part 8 and the outer part 7. In order that the hose end region which is pushed onto the sleeve-shaped part region of the inner part 8 cannot be pulled off again from the hose connector 5 even by way of high axial forces, the inner part 8 which is configured as a hollow rivet supports, on its sleeve-shaped part region, a retaining profiling on the outer circumferential side, which retaining profiling has at least one circumferential retaining groove 11. A plurality of retaining groove 11 which are spaced apart from one another are preferably provided on the sleeve-shaped part region of the inner part 8.
The annular flange 10 which is provided on the inner part 8 can be produced in a simple way as a rim.
